This trick can also be called “wave hello,” or “wave goodbye.” At the Novice level, the dog may simply raise the arm and does not have to wave or paw at the air. High five In the High five trick, when cued by the handler, the dog raises one arm into the “high five” (chest height) position. Find it A treat will be hidden under one cup and the dog will be told to “find it.” The dog will touch the cup with its nose or will turn the cup over. The dog will do this trick at least 2 times. Crawl The dog will respond to the handler’s cue to crawl by getting in the down position and crawling on his/her belly at least 5-ft. The American Kennel Club (AKC) is offering a Trick Dog Program, which will include four level of titles ranging from Novice to Performer allowing dogs of all levels to participate.
